Output d203c20be6217d2a387eb60f66694b4da7dbac8c3016b4c29d28b44324307593:0

value
108977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d8445b316cac9537397114e0d97a5415941af7d OP_EQUAL
address
3LRguJm2QkNkYkMW523PzLMoe3FpuVrG4M
transaction
d203c20be6217d2a387eb60f66694b4da7dbac8c3016b4c29d28b44324307593
confirmations
122372
spent
true